92.23 percent of the population in 53185 drive to work alone. 0.15 percent of the people take some form of public transportation like the bus or the train to work. Approximately 53.09 percent of the residents get to work in less than 30 minutes. 4.30 percent of the residents in 53185 get to work in more than 60 minutes. The average household size is approximately 2.33 members with about 2.35 cars available per household.
An estimate of 96.39 percent of the residents in 53185 has some form of health insurance. 26.07 percent of the residents have some type of public health insurance like Medicare, Medicaid, Veterans Affairs (VA), or TRICARE. About 85.18 percent of the residents have private health insurance, either through their employer or direct purchase.
A resident in 53185 would have to travel an average of 11.69 miles to reach the nearest hospital with an emergency room, Froedtert Community Hospital . In a 20-mile radius, there are 7,156 healthcare providers accessible to residents in 53185, Waterford, Wisconsin.

As of , an estimate of 18,550 residents live in 53185 with a median age of 46.5 years. 21.78 percent of the population is under the age of 18, and 17.28 percent of the population is at least 65 years of age. 40.88 percent of the residents in 53185 is currently married, and 16.87 percent of the population has never been married.
The monthly median household income in 53185 is $9,372.00. The monthly median housing costs for residents in 53185 is approximately $1,415. The median household spends about 15.10 percent of their income on housing.

The History of Waterford
Waterford has a fascinating history that dates back to the 19th century when it was first settled by European immigrants. The village was named after Waterford, Ireland, and has retained its small-town charm while offering modern conveniences. With its picturesque downtown area and beautiful natural surroundings, Waterford has become a sought-after location for those looking for a peaceful yet vibrant community.
